Hello I had depression n i'm taking medicines bupropion 150 xl in morning along with censpram 10 mg with 0.25 mg clonotril. And censpram 10 mg along with a sleeping pill at night. I took them for 40 days n now I felt relieved so my doctor removed clonotril 0.25 mg. Due to which I again start to feel anxiety n feel I should remain in the bed. How long will it take to overcome these side effects of not taking the med.

Wait for few weeks and things should be fine, initially removing clonotril cal cause some sleeplessness, which will disappear later. Your psychiatrist has prescribed well, try combining with cbt. All the best.
